I guarantee you that TR knew exactly what was going on with her mother. In cases of domestic violence for example, child witnesses usually don't even see the events going on (presumably because parents sent them to the other room) but they know every single detail. They are in a hypervigilant mode where all senses are acutely taking in information - take away one sense (ie: sight) and the others will kick into high gear (ie: hearing, vibration, smell, etc). The children will know who got hit, where they got hit, what they were hit with, how bad the damage was, if someone was seriously injured, and most important of all is if they themselves are safe in that very moment.

This is fight, flight, freeze, or faint that is an autonomic nervous response to fear for survival. As much as Lori might like her kids to not pay attention to what is going on, or pretend what really happened didn't happen - it is imbedded in the neural pathways of these kids brains when they experience trauma. Add to that the constant need for Tylee to check to see which story Lori is telling which person - her happiness (turns out her life) depends upon making sure she makes her Mama look good in front of each and every arena that Lori exposes her to.
